Billing
Main menu
Below is the main menu of the Billing Module. Let's go
over what each button does.
Top Tab sections
- Charge screen- This simply changes to the charge
screen for the invoice number captioned below the tab.
- Payment screen- This simply changes to the payment
entry screen so you can post payments. As with the Charge screen the
invoice you come to is the number listed below the Charges tab.
- Admin screen- This changes to administrator's
layout AFTER an additional password is entered. This layout allows the
administrator to do just about anything to an invoice. A password is
not asked if if the person logged into the computer has administrator
privleges!
- Age Accounts- This automated function finds all
outstanding invoices, adds a finance charge to those assigned to
patients (if you selected this) and determines which insurance claims
to be resubmit based on YOUR preset limits (way cool!).
- Review Screen- This takes you to a special screen
that allows you to review invoices and then decide to go to Charges
or Payments.
Invoice Functions
- Find to Add Payment first presents you with a
special find dialog box and then changes to the payment screen to
review
the invoice!
- Find to Add Charges presents you with a
special find dialog box and then changes to the Charges screen to add
charges
if allowed!
Batch Functions
- Monthly statements are sent out each month after
the accounts have been aged and you have reviewed all claims.
These special statements show patients only what THEY owe, not any
other invoices which may still have insurance balances! You can read
more about this, and Batch Statements
below, in the Patient
Statement section
- Batch Statements prints all patient statements,
that you have flagged, in a “batch”.
- Batch Paper Claims prints paper claims for all
invoices
assigned to an insurance that have been flagged for printing and not
electronic.
This
“flagging” occurs manually and at pre-programmed intervals of your
design! You can read more about this in the Paper Claims
section.
- Redo Paper Batch
gives you the opportunity to recreate
a previous dates batch of claims. You must enter the entire date
including the year.
Reports Functions
Detailed information is available in the Report Functions section.
- Review Date on screen finds all invoices that
had charges posted for you to review on screen.
- Day Sheet prints a complete daily report of all
transactions with totals and sub-totals.
- Charges only report prints just the charges
posted for any date today or before. The report is date stamped
with the printing date. You can select an Office Doctor or Examiner or both!
- Payments only report prints just the payments
posted for any date today or less, also date stamped!
- Special Procedure helps you create a list of
procedure performed based on many criteria, such as age, sex, diagnosis
and/or procedure combinations.
- Deposit Slips prints a record of all received
cash and checks for a date that can be used as a deposit slip.
- Custom Invoice List gives you the ability to find
a specific subset of invoice based on your specific requests. Click here
to learn more about searching in the Billing Module.
- Print Action Dated prints a list of those
invoices which have been date stamped for action by today. If a payment
was promised by today in order to prevent collection, then you would
give the invoice
the appropriate Action Date (This field appears on Payments and
Admin screens in the lower left section). The first person
to open PracticeMaker each day (assuming that everyone else had quit
the night before) is given an opportunity to print a list of these
invoices!
